ЦитироватьSpaceX is targeting Sunday, October 8 at 9:06 p.m. ET for a Falcon 9 launch of 22 Starlink satellites to low-Earth orbit from Space Launch Complex 40 (SLC-40) at Cape Canaveral Space Force Station in Florida. If needed, four backup opportunities are available starting at 9:57 p.m. ET until 12:29 a.m. ET on Monday, October 9. Five backup opportunities are also currently available on Monday, October 9 starting at 8:41 p.m. ET until 12:03 a.m. ET on Tuesday, October 10.

This is the 14th flight for the first stage booster supporting this mission, which previously launched CRS-22, Crew-3, Turksat 5B, Crew-4, CRS-25, Eutelsat HOTBIRD 13G, mPOWER-a, PSN SATRIA, and five Starlink missions. Following stage separation, the first stage will land on the A Shortfall of Gravitas droneship, which will be stationed in the Atlantic Ocean.

ЦитироватьLAUNCH, LANDING, AND DEPLOYMENT
All times are approximate.
HR/MIN/SEC   EVENT
00:01:12   Max Q (Moment of peak mechanical stress on the rocket)
00:02:25   1st stage main engine cutoff (MECO)
00:02:29   1st and 2nd stages separate
00:02:35   2nd stage engine starts (SES-1)
00:03:03   Fairing deployment
00:06:08   1st stage entry burn begins
00:06:32   1st stage entry burn ends
00:08:04   1st stage landing burn begins
00:08:26   1st stage landing
00:08:39   2nd stage engine cutoff (SECO-1)
00:53:58   2nd stage engine starts (SES-2)
00:53:59   2nd stage engine cutoff (SECO-2)
01:05:06   Starlink satellites deploy

A SpaceX Falcon 9 launch vehicle launched 22 Starlink satellites (Starlink-113 / Starlink 6-22) to low-Earth orbit from Space Launch Complex 40 (SLC-40) at Cape Canaveral Space Force Station in Florida, on 13 October 2023, at 23:01 UTC (19:01 EDT). Following stage separation, Falcon 9's first stage landed on the "A Shortfall of Gravitas" droneship,  stationed in the Atlantic Ocean. Falcon 9's first stage (B1067) previously supported thirteen missions: CRS-22, Crew-3, Turksat-5B, Crew-4, CRS-25, Eutelsat HOTBIRD 13G, O3b mPOWER-a, PSN SATRIA-1 and five Starlink missions.

ЦитироватьСтатистика запуска миссии Starlink-6.22
— 2-й успешный запуск компании за пятницу 13-е
— 14-й полёт ступени Falcon 9 B1067
— 48-я успешная посадка на платформу ASOG
— 73-й запуск компании этого года
— 150-й запуск* SpaceX с площадки SLC-40
— 161-я успешная посадка ступени подряд
— 185-я успешная посадка ступени на плавучую платформу
— 235-я успешная посадка первой ступени
— 243-я успешная миссия компании подряд
— 263-й пуск Falcon 9
— 276-й запуск SpaceX.
(*по данным компании, возможно, включая назначенный, но не осуществлённый запуск и тест системы спасения корабля. Согласно независимых подсчётов - 148 осуществлённых орбитальных запусков).
Спойлер
— Доля успешных посадок ускорителей компании достигла 95,5%
— Для 94,5% запусков SpaceX в этом году использовались ранее летавшие ступени
— Самый короткий промежуток времени между двумя орбитальными запусками с мыса Канаверал с 1966 года - 8 часов 41 минута (абсолютный рекорд космодрома - 1 час 40 минут).
